Small Engines & Welding Class Sparks Interest

This semester we have two sections of Small Engines & Welding with 8 students per section all under the supervision of instructor, Mike Servino-Patterson. After spending 6 weeks in the disassembly and reassembly of small Honda engines, we began a welding component, which is now in its 4th week. We have been very grateful for the assistance of Stan Jones with the 1st hour class and Larry Detweiler with the 8th hour class, experienced welders who have assisted greatly sharing techniques with the students. With 5 arc welders set up in the shop we burned through a lot of rods but all students have greatly increased their skills in arc welding. The 8th hour class is currently working on final projects (where students show proficiency in three welds on one piece) while the 1st hour class is finishing an outside project brought to us by Brad McGowan of Frytown, welding a tripod for holding up grave stones, which will assist Brad greatly in his volunteer work maintaining the Frytown Cemetery.
